What Deming's Climate Does to Siding
Deming sits in the kind of Whatcom County weather that's hard on the outside of a house. Homes here take driving rain off and on for months at a stretch, moist air that never really dries out between systems, and long stretches of shade and dampness that let moss and algae get a foothold on anything that holds moisture. Add in the salt-tinged air that reaches inland on a west wind, and you've got a combination that finds every weak seam, every gap in caulk, and every spot where water can sit instead of shed. Siding that's marginal in a drier climate gets exposed fast around Sudden Valley and Deming.
Most of what we get called out for isn't dramatic storm damage — it's slow failure. Paint that chalks and peels years early. Trim that swells and splits at the joints. Panels that cup or buckle because they absorbed water they were never built to handle. Moss mats holding damp against a wall for weeks at a time. None of that is a mystery once you've worked on enough houses in this part of the county — it's what happens when siding material or installation wasn't matched to this specific climate.

Why We Install Only James Hardie Fiber Cement
We don't install vinyl, LP SmartSide, cedar, primed spruce, or other fiber cement brands. That's not marketing — it's a standard we hold to because we've seen how each of those products actually performs in Whatcom County's wet, mossy conditions over years, not just in the first season. Vinyl can warp and its seams open up under repeated wet-dry cycling. Engineered wood products rely on a resin-treated strand board core that, once a seam or fastener point lets water in, starts to swell from the inside where you can't see it happening. Cedar and primed wood need a maintenance schedule most owners can't realistically keep up with in a climate this damp.
What Fiber Cement Does Differently
James Hardie siding is made from cement, sand, and cellulose fiber, pressed and cured into a plank that doesn't have an organic core to rot and isn't a petroleum-based product that softens or gets brittle with temperature swings. It won't feed moss the way wood fiber does, it holds paint and factory finish far longer because the substrate itself is dimensionally stable, and it's rated non-combustible. None of that makes it maintenance-free, but it removes the biggest failure points we see on older Deming homes.
What a Correct Installation Actually Involves
Fiber cement siding is only as good as the installation underneath it. A rushed or generic install on a house in this climate will fail years before it should, no matter how good the product is. Here's what we won't skip.
Weather Barrier and Flashing First
Before a single piece of siding goes up, the house needs a continuous weather-resistant barrier with properly lapped and taped seams, correctly integrated flashing at every window, door, and roofline intersection, and drainage space where the siding meets grade or a horizontal surface. In a climate that gets driving rain from more than one direction, the water management behind the siding matters more than the siding itself.
Fastening, Gaps, and Clearances
James Hardie publishes specific fastener schedules, minimum clearances above grade, roofing, and decks, and required gaps at butt joints and trim. Skipping these — nailing too close to an edge, butting panels tight with no expansion gap, running siding down to touch a deck or path — is how you get cracked planks and moisture intrusion within a few years, even with the right material.
Caulk and Sealant Choices
Not every sealant is rated for the movement and moisture cycling this climate puts it through. We use products matched to Hardie's own specifications at every joint, not whatever's cheapest at the time, because a failed bead of caulk at a butt joint is one of the most common entry points for water we find on older jobs.
Choosing the Right Hardie Line and Profile
James Hardie makes several plank profiles and product lines, and the right choice depends on the house, not just the budget. HardieZone HZ5 products are engineered for climates like ours — freeze-thaw cycling combined with sustained moisture — and that's the line we spec for Deming and Sudden Valley homes.
| Profile | Exposure / Look | Where It Fits Best |
|---|---|---|
| HardiePlank Lap Siding | Traditional horizontal lap, several exposure widths | Most single-family homes; the standard choice |
| HardieShingle | Staggered or straight-edge shingle look | Accent gables, dormers, craftsman-style detailing |
| HardiePanel | Vertical panel with battens | Modern or farmhouse-style facades, accent walls |
| HardieTrim | Smooth or woodgrain trim boards | Corners, window and door surrounds, fascia |
ColorPlus factory finish is worth the upgrade on almost every job in this climate. It's baked on under controlled conditions rather than field-applied, which means better adhesion and a longer color life than site-painted siding standing up to years of damp, low-light weather.
The Warranty You're Actually Buying
James Hardie backs its fiber cement siding with a substrate warranty measured in decades, not years, plus a separate finish warranty on ColorPlus factory-applied color that covers fading and peeling far longer than a field-applied paint job typically holds up in this climate. Both are transferable if you sell the house within the coverage window, which matters in a market where siding condition shows up in a home inspection. What most homeowners don't realize is that warranty coverage is tied to installation meeting Hardie's specifications — fastening, clearances, flashing — done by a certified installer. A warranty is only worth what's actually enforceable, and that depends on the install being documented and done correctly, not just on which brand of board went up on the wall.

Living With Hardie Siding in a Wet, Mossy Climate
Even the right product installed correctly still needs basic upkeep in this climate. That means an annual rinse to keep moss and algae from establishing on north-facing walls and anywhere shaded by trees, checking caulk lines at butt joints and trim every year or two, and keeping gutters and downspouts clear so water isn't sheeting down a wall it was never meant to run down. None of that is heavy maintenance — it's the difference between siding that looks good at year fifteen and siding that needed attention at year five.
